Abstract
The utility model relates to a tectorial membrane PVC board that foams has solved the not enough of the unable harmful gas of absorption of the PVC board among the prior art. The utility model provides a tectorial membrane PVC board that foams is equipped with activated carbon adsorption layer on the foaming plate body, and activated carbon adsorption layer can adsorb harmful gas to optimize the performance of PVC foaming board, improved the indoor environment, activated carbon adsorption layer passes through spliced pole, stopper to be fixed on the foaming plate body, still is equipped with ventilative layer on activated carbon adsorption layer, and activated carbon adsorption layer need not demolish monoblock PVC foaming board when changing, only need demolish activated carbon adsorption layer, change can, the operation is very convenient, ventilative in situ is inlayed has the metal to reinforce the net, has improved the intensity on ventilative layer to improved the intensity of PVC foaming board, setting up of decorative pattern makes PVC foaming board have higher joint strength when the installation, has optimized the performance of PVC foaming board.

Specific embodiment
Below in conjunction with the accompanying drawings, overlay film pvc foamed board of the present utility model is described further.As shown in figure 1, overlay film
Pvc foamed board, including foaming plate body 1, described foaming plate body 1 is provided with activated carbon adsorption layer 2, on described activated carbon adsorption layer 2
It is provided with air-permeable layer 3, described activated carbon adsorption layer 2 is located between air-permeable layer 3 and foaming plate body 1, and described air-permeable layer 3 and activated carbon are inhaled
It is provided with flame-retardant layer 14, described flame-retardant layer 14 is in netted, the thickness of described flame-retardant layer 14 is not less than 2 millimeters, described resistance between attached layer 2
Combustion layer 14 is bonded on activated carbon adsorption layer 2, and described air-permeable layer 3 is bonded on activated carbon adsorption layer 2 by flame-retardant layer 14, breathes freely
Layer 3 is fixed on flame-retardant layer 14 by bonding way, and for optimizing the fire protecting performance of pvc foamed board, the thickness of flame-retardant layer 14 is unsuitable
Less than 2 millimeters, when the thickness of flame-retardant layer 14 is less than 2 millimeters, the fire protecting performance of flame-retardant layer 14 is greatly reduced;
As shown in figure 1, being bonded with connecting post 4 on described foaming plate body 1, described connecting post 4 is hollow-core construction, connecting post 4
Play the effect of fixing activated carbon adsorption layer 2, perpendicular to described foaming plate body 1, connecting post 4 should be with foamed board for described connecting post 4
Body 1 is reliably connected, and in described connecting post 4, integral type is provided with and can produce elastically-deformable limited block 5, and the diameter of limited block 5 should be big
In the diameter of connecting post 4, described limited block 5 is arranged on connecting post 4 one end away from foaming plate body 1, limited block 5 bonding or pass through
It is threaded in connecting post 4, described activated carbon adsorption layer 2 offers the connecting hole 6 with connecting post 4 cooperation, described activity
It is further opened with charcoal adsorption layer 2 accommodating the receiving hole 7 of limited block 5, described receiving hole 7 is communicated with connecting hole 6, and, described appearance
Receive that hole 7 is coaxial with connecting hole 6, after air-permeable layer 3 is arranged on activated carbon adsorption layer 2, described air-permeable layer 3 covers described receiving hole
7, when activated carbon adsorption layer 2 and foaming plate body 1 assembling, so that limited block 5 is entered through connecting hole 6 using the elastic deformation of limited block 5
Enter receiving hole 7, limited block 5 enters later resilient-elasticity recovery in receiving hole 7, because limited block 5 is with diameter greater than connecting post 4
Diameter, therefore, activated carbon adsorption layer 2 is fixed on foaming plate body 1, after activated carbon adsorption layer 2 is using a period of time,
The absorbability of activated carbon declines, at this time, it may be necessary to replace activated carbon adsorption layer 2, due to activated carbon adsorption layer 2 pass through connecting post 4,
Limited block 5 be fixed on foaming plate body 1 on, activated carbon adsorption layer 2 change when easy to operate it is not necessary to send out to monoblock pvc
Bubble plate is changed, and optimizes the serviceability of pvc foamed board;
As shown in figure 1, assembling with foaming plate body 1 for the ease of activated carbon adsorption layer 2, described limited block 5 is away from connecting post 4
One end be provided with hemispherical guide part 8, the diameter of described guide part 8 and the equal diameters of limited block 5, described limited block 5
On be further opened with being easy to make limited block 5 produce elastically-deformable groove 9, described groove 9 has two, and, two grooves 9 are in ten
Font is arranged on limited block 5, and activated carbon adsorption layer 2 is easy to assembly with foaming plate body 1;
As shown in figure 1, being the intensity improving pvc foamed board, in described air-permeable layer 3, it is inlaid with metal strengthening layer 10, described
Metal strengthening layer 10 is in netted, improves the intensity of air-permeable layer 3;Also be bonded with enhancement layer 11 on described foaming plate body 1, described plus
Strong layer 11 is provided with articulamentum 12, and described articulamentum 12 is bonded on enhancement layer 11, described enhancement layer 11 be located at foaming plate body 1 with
Between articulamentum 12, described foaming plate body 1 is located between activated carbon adsorption layer 2 and enhancement layer 11, one on described enhancement layer 11
Formula is provided with reinforcement 13, and the shape of cross section of described reinforcement 13 is rectangle, and described foaming plate body 1 offers and reinforcement 13
The cell body of cooperation, enhancement layer 11, the setting of reinforcement 13 substantially increase the intensity of pvc foamed board, optimize pvc foamed board
Serviceability;
It is provided with decorative pattern in the side away from enhancement layer 11 on described articulamentum 12, in the recessed articulamentum 12 of described decorative pattern, institute
The width stating decorative pattern is not more than 1.5 millimeters, and the setting of articulamentum 12 makes pvc foamed board easy for installation, and the setting of decorative pattern improves
The switching performance of articulamentum 12, when decorative pattern width is more than 1.5 millimeters, substantially reduces the contact that articulamentum 12 is with connected body
Area, thus reduce the switching performance of articulamentum 12.
